A Computer-Aided Diagnosis System for Ulcerative Colitis Classification Using Vision Transformer

Abstract

An unhealthy digestive condition that inflames the colon is called ulcerative colitis (UC). Utilising colonoscopy information to assess disease severity is a laborious process that concentrates on the most severe anomalies. The severity of this condition can significantly impact a patient’s quality of life. Current diagnostic methods, primarily colonoscopy, for assessing UC severity are subjective and prone to inter-observer variability, hindering accurate staging and personalized treatment. Colonoscopies are currently used by doctors to diagnose the severity of ulcerative colitis, yet this might be imprecise due to physician variance. As such, to deliver optimal outcomes, automated and precise technology is required. The current study introduces UC-visionNet, an automated approach that classifies ulcerative colitis severity based on colonoscopy image analysis using vision transfer techniques. UC-visionNet makes use of vision transformers, which are pre-trained deep learning models that have shown to be quite successful in image analysis applications. To classify ulcerative colitis severity, these models are “fine-tuned” using the LIMUC (Labeled Images for Ulcerative Colitis) dataset. Compared to conventional colonoscopy procedures, using UC-visionNet for image analysis may be faster, enhancing patient satisfaction and increasing healthcare effectiveness. In contrast to state-of-the-art techniques, the suggested model performs quantitatively better on the LIMUS dataset. After using Vision transformer (ViT) on the LIMUC dataset, the current study attained a 96% training accuracy. UC-visionNet offers a promising automated solution for accurate and efficient UC severity classification.
